Are babies free Easyjet?


Are babies free Easyjet? Your infant can sit on your lap for a fee (see Fees and charges). It is recommended that an infant on an adult's lap be forward-facing or in the cradled position for take-off and landing. On all of our aircraft we can allow up to one infant on a lap for each row of three seats.


Why do you have to pay for an infant on Easyjet?

Why do Easyjet charge for infants? The infant fee covers a luggage allowance for parents of two items of hold luggage like a push chair, travel cot or car seat and covers the airport charges levied on Easyjet.


Do babies under 2 fly free in Europe?

More often than not, you'll need to pay 10% of the regular fare. This price will be valid until your baby reaches his/her second birthday. This rate does not give you the right to have a separate seat for your child; he or she will fly as a LAP INFANT.

Are prams allowed on flights?

Prams, three-wheeled jogger-style buggies and larger strollers do not fit in the overhead locker and must be checked on all aircraft. You may bring your child's car seat and stroller free of charge as checked baggage. You can check these items with your other baggage, or wait until you reach the gate area.

Will Easyjet sit me with my child?

We understand that flying with children can sometimes be a challenge, so we've tried to make it as easy as possible for you. You can choose your seats in advance (for a fee) to ensure you sit together; We support breastfeeding mothers and you can feed your baby on board at any time.

Do babies under 2 pay for flights?

Infants under 2 years old can travel at no charge in the lap of their parent (any age), or an accompanying adult 16 years or older traveling in the same cabin. We welcome infants as young as 2 days old, but infants less than 7 days old require a 'Passenger Medical' form to be completed before your flight.


Can my 2 year old sit on my lap on a plane?

Toddlers aged two years and above will require their own seat on the plane. Before their second birthday, toddlers can sit on your lap for free. However, some parents buy an extra seat for their toddler if money allows – especially for longer flights.


Do 2 year olds fly free UK?

Once your infant turns 2 years old, they'll be considered a child and will need to travel in their own seat. You'll need to book them as a 'Child' and pay the child fare.
